首页 | 本学科首页   官方微博 | 高级检索  
     

基于FPGA的实时图像滤波及边缘检测方法
引用本文:叶敏,周文晖,顾伟康. 基于FPGA的实时图像滤波及边缘检测方法[J]. 传感技术学报, 2007, 20(3): 623-627
作者姓名:叶敏  周文晖  顾伟康
作者单位:浙江大学,信息科学与电子工程系,杭州,310027;浙江大学,信息科学与电子工程系,杭州,310027;浙江大学,信息科学与电子工程系,杭州,310027
基金项目:国家自然科学基金,浙江省博士后科学基金
摘    要:图像滤波和边缘检测是视觉导航系统中道路检测和障碍物检测等复杂视觉处理的关键步骤,其性能和处理时间直接影响了后续图像处理的性能及视觉系统的整体响应时间.为此,提出了一种基于FPGA的实时图像模板滤波及边缘检测方法,将LoG模板分解为两个一维模板的卷积和,从而降低了算法运算量.并充分利用FPGA的并行机制及片内丰富的RAM资源,采用分布式算法,用查找表代替乘法器进行乘法运算.实验表明该方法满足视觉导航系统中实时性需求,且又适用于其他基于模板运算的图像处理算法.

关 键 词:分布式算法  FPGA  边缘检测  模板滤波
文章编号:1004-1699(2007)03-0623-05
收稿时间:2006-04-16
修稿时间:2006-05-17

FPGA based Real-time Image Filtering and Edge Detection
Ye Min,Zhou Wenhui,Gu Weikang. FPGA based Real-time Image Filtering and Edge Detection[J]. Journal of Transduction Technology, 2007, 20(3): 623-627
Authors:Ye Min  Zhou Wenhui  Gu Weikang
Affiliation:Department of Information science and Electronic Engineering, Zhejiang University, Hangzhou 310027, China
Abstract:Image filtering and edge detection are the key procedures in complex vision processing, such as road edge and obstacle detection in vision-based navigation systems. Its performance and processing time directly affect the performance of the subsequent image processing and the total response time for visionbased navigation systems. An implementation of real-time image filtering and edge detection based on FPGA is proposed, which decomposes the LoG template into two one-dimension templates to decrease the calculating amount. Taking full advantage of the parallel operating character and the abundance on-chip RAM resource of FPGA, the distributed arithmetic is introduced, which establishes a look-up-table to take the place of the multiplication. Experiment results show this method satisfies the real-time requirements, and can be applied to other template convolution based image processing algorithms.
Keywords:FPGA
本文献已被 CNKI 维普 万方数据 等数据库收录!
点击此处可从《传感技术学报》浏览原始摘要信息
点击此处可从《传感技术学报》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号